From National Alliance for Eating Disorders with some additional Nourish edits :)

Before commenting on someone’s body, it’s important to remember that even well intentioned remarks about appearance can have an impact we don’t always see. We often assume a body is open for discussion, that changes are positive, or that appearance reflects health or wellbeing—but those assumptions aren’t always accurate. Unlearn this! Other people's bodies are NOT up for discussion!

What we can’t know is someone’s relationship with their body, which may be shaped by health challenges, mental health, stress, grief, or eating disorders.

"A perceived mistake becomes a valuable learning experience and is, in essence, a gift to learn and grow from. You are not a bad person and you are not your decisions; you are simply human." -Daily Om

Here at Nourish Your True Self, you can't "do it wrong". Diet culture (amongst other social constructs) train us to think and believe that if we can't do things "right" than we must not be motivated or trying hard enough. This just isn't true.

At Nourish, you can't do our process wrong. Everything that happens, and we mean everything (that happens, and doesn't!) gives us information as to where to go to next!

Did it once? Ok.
Did it 5 times? Ok.
Didn't do it at all? Ok.
It's all ok, because each scenario gives us good information!
And then we get curious:
If you did it once, what was different about that day?
If you didn't do it at all, perhaps the plan was too hefty

You are not doing life wrong. You are not bad when you make a plan or have a goal and it's hard to get there. You are a complex and beautiful being, who's full of really good information!
